An 18-site private dental group operating across the south of England had been running its perm recruitment site-by-site, with each practice manager working to their own roster of dental recruitment agencies. Associate dentist vacancies — the single largest perm hiring need across the group — were averaging 47 days to fill. Specialist roles in orthodontics and implantology were taking longer still.

Each site had its own commercial terms with its own agencies. Placement fees varied by 30% across the group for equivalent roles. There was no shared view of which agencies were genuinely delivering and which were not.

Ember VMS was rolled out group-wide with a structured PSL split by speciality: a tier-one panel for general associate roles, a separate tier-one panel for orthodontic and implant specialists, and a tier-two layer for overflow. Standardised commercial terms were negotiated with all agencies onboarded.

Average time-to-fill on associate vacancies fell from 47 days to 18 days as the same role brief reached more relevant agencies faster. Perm placement fees fell by an average of 22% through standardised terms. Practice managers regained the time previously spent managing multiple agency relationships individually, redirecting it to local clinical operations.

The group has since extended use of the platform to its locum hiring across all 18 sites, on the same standardised commercial framework.
